What are the Impact of the Pandemic on Young Adults’ Current Lives and Future Prospects.Most Millennials, the generation born roughly* between 1981 and 1996, came of age and entered the workforce during the height of the Great Recession, which began in 2008. Pew Research others have documented that
. . . many of Millennials’ life choices, future earnings and entrance to adulthood have been shaped by this recession in a way that may not be the case for their younger counterparts. The long-term effects of this “slow start” for Millennials will be a factor in American society for decades. (Dimock, 2019, para. 10)
